Responsibilities
- Manage large and complex projects to ensure successful delivery to important clients.
- Work on a broad portfolio of projects across the UK and worldwide, involving various building types.
- Proficient in Computational Fluid Dynamics (CFD) modelling and analysis for smoke movement.
- Develop and use other computer modelling software such as CFAST, Pyrosim and Pathfinder to provide alternative fire engineering solutions.
- Manage personnel in a team of engineers, in addition to mentoring and training graduates.
- Be client facing with the experience and confidence to address construction-related queries.
- Take responsibility for business development and helping to grow the client base.
Requirements and Qualifications
- A background in fire engineering, preferably within a consultancy environment.
- A Bachelor's degree or higher in Fire Engineering, Mechanical Engineering or a related field.
- Ideally be or working towards Chartered status.
